# A note about octal
#
# Octal notation is everywhere in the world of the PDP-11; it especially
# pervades the manuals when talking about I/O page addresses. The layout
# of special purpose CPU registers (e.g., MMU registers and the like)
# is often most sensical viewed as octal. This is especially true of
# instruction format decoding, where for example the MOV instruction
# is: 0o01<src><dst> where <src> is two octal digits (3 bits mode, 3 bits
# register number) and so is <dst>.
#
# Thus MOV R2,R3 is 0o010203 ... no one wants to think of that as 0x1083
#
# Given that octal therefore appears all over in low-level processor detail,
# it seems to make the most sense to just go with it, well, (almost)
# everywhere. Thus, for example, "MASK16 = 0o177777" not "MASK16 = 0xFFFF"
#
# Complaints about this decision should be written on the back
# of an eight dollar bill and deposited appropriately.
